Specifications
Host Species:
Goat
Species Reactivity:
Human
Immunogen:
The immunogen for this antibody is: C-FNAYYARRLEK
Conjugate:
Unconjugated
Tested Applications:
ELISA, WB
Application Note:
Peptide ELISA: antibody detection limit dilution 1:16000.Western Blot:Approx 23kDa band observed in K562 lysates (predicted MW of 18.5kDa according to NP_619528.1). Recommended for use at 0.5-2ug/ml.
Specificity:
This antibody is expected to recognise at least reported isoforms Bim-alpha1 (BimABCD), Bim-alpha2 (BimACD) and Bim-alpha3 (BimAD).
Positive Control 1:
Cat. No. 1204 - K562 Cell Lysate
Purification:
Purified from goat serum by ammonium sulphate precipitation followed by antigen affinity chromatography using the immunizing peptide.
